      #17
      @Rob-AVPMan...

      You can if you want just keep SSH open and proxy the web interface (modify your browser to using loopback address and proxy port).

      IE:

      ssh -D 8888 rootoruser@WANIPADDRESS

      Change the default autoproxy on your browser to loopback with port 8888.

      [ATTACH]60986[/ATTACH]

      Then just browse to the local HS3 IP / port remotely. This way you only keep one port open. (also modded sshd / iptables / longer password on host because of some brute force attempts)

              #21
              I think Jim is good to go. I SSH'ed into his Zee and found that he had a /usr/local/HomeSeer folder that was under /usr/local/HomeSeer

              I removed that folder and all HAI-related plugin files and re-installed. It seems to be working correctly now.
